Why robotics lags behind general AI: The challenge of rewards and verification
sarahookr · x · 2026-08-24
The discussion notes that robotics breaks the acceleration loop seen in general AI. Perfect code still fails if physical hardware is clunky or unmaintained. Furthermore, real-world tasks lack clear intermediate rewards and are frequently non-verifiable. The infinite paths from A to B make verification incredibly hard—AI's biggest current blindspot.
